commit | 21bfa401ddea0d119b515c4806a36c0b00aa03ae | [log] [tgz] |
---|---|---|
author | Sam Zackrisson <saza@webrtc.org> | Wed Oct 23 09:43:01 2019 +0200 |
committer | Commit Bot <commit-bot@chromium.org> | Wed Oct 23 12:34:35 2019 +0000 |
tree | ff107dc91761777e9ad9723d8d27112f9dfe5d86 | |
parent | 4f178d08de674e51b08923fcda8b503a1264f919 [diff] [blame] |
Update APM config on RuntimeSetting pre amplifier gain change Bug: webrtc:11045 Change-Id: I78c777632a46e1f8ebf96f4a64c4e1738184d350 Reviewed-on: https://webrtc-review.googlesource.com/c/src/+/158081 Reviewed-by: Per Ã…hgren <peah@webrtc.org> Commit-Queue: Sam Zackrisson <saza@webrtc.org> Cr-Commit-Position: refs/heads/master@{#29586}
diff --git a/modules/audio_processing/audio_processing_impl.cc b/modules/audio_processing/audio_processing_impl.cc index c4ef3b2..ca6edfe 100644 --- a/modules/audio_processing/audio_processing_impl.cc +++ b/modules/audio_processing/audio_processing_impl.cc
@@ -944,6 +944,7 @@ if (config_.pre_amplifier.enabled) { float value; setting.GetFloat(&value); + config_.pre_amplifier.fixed_gain_factor = value; submodules_.pre_amplifier->SetGainFactor(value); } // TODO(bugs.chromium.org/9138): Log setting handling by Aec Dump.